All third through eighth graders are invited to a free activity at the Jefferson Public Library tomorrow.

The library is hosting an ARTistic Book Journal workshop from 4 to 5:30pm in the children’s department. Children’s Librarian Terry Clark says the goal of the activity is to take an older book and repurpose it as a journal.

“So it’s a book that’s been put down in our basement for our book sale. We have all kinds of craft supplies. So they can decorate the books and the covers of their pages, and they can paint on the pages and marker (them). And they turn them into personal journals so they can write their own thoughts and ideas in it. We had some children that did throughout the whole year last year and finished their book. So it’s just kind of a neat way to repurpose a book and give new life to an old book.”

The class is free and snacks will be provided. No pre-registration is necessary.
